Bicyclist hit on Seattle’s Capitol Hill

A bicyclist was hit by a vehicle on Seattle’s Capitol Hill Monday morning.

Witnesses said a van hit the rider in the 100 block of Summit Avenue East around 10:45 a.m.

The victim was taken to Harborview Medical Center with non-life threatening injuries, according to the Seattle Fire Department.

Seattle Fire spokesman Lieutenant Harold Webb said the biker should be OK.

“There were some facial injuries. The patient was transported mainly due to mechanisms of the incident of the car versus the bicycle,” Webb said.

Seattle police are investigating the cause of the accident.
